Kraft Heinz stock rallies and outperforms rivals in strong market session

12 articles · Updated · MarketWatch · May 8
  • Shares rose 1.35% to $23.96 on Friday, beating Coca-Cola and PepsiCo as the S&P 500 gained 0.84% and the Dow Jones edged up 0.02%.
  • The advance marked Kraft Heinz's fourth straight daily gain, though the stock still closed 17.92% below its 52-week high of $29.19 reached on 30 July.
  • Mondelez also rose, up 0.39% to $61.55, while Kraft Heinz trading volume was 13.3 million shares, 2.3 million below its 50-day average.
